Correlations between supra- and subgingival clinical parameters in smokers and individuals who have never smoked

Abstract: Correlations between supra-and subgingival clinical parameters in smokers and individuals who have never smoked Descritores: Tabaco; índice periodontal; inflamação; periodontite; gengivite. AbstractIntroduction: Smoking is a risk factor for prevalence, severity and progression of periodontal disease and appears to suppress marginal periodontium inflammatory response. Purpose: To correlate Visible Plaque Index (VPI) and Gingival Bleeding Index (GBI) in smokers and never-smokers, as well as GBI and bleeding on p… Show more

“…Gingival probing shows less bleeding in smokers than in non-smokers with the same amount of dental plaque [ 251 ]. Another study has shown a weaker correlation between the visible plaque index and the gingival bleeding index in smokers than in never smokers [ 256 ]. The gingival probe penetration depth is less in smokers than in non-smokers, probably due to fibrosis [ 257 ].…”
